What is a Remote ISSO job?

A Remote ISSO (Information Systems Security Officer) job involves managing and ensuring the security of an organization's IT systems while working remotely. Responsibilities include implementing security policies, conducting risk assessments, ensuring compliance with regulations like NIST and FISMA, and responding to security incidents. Remote ISSOs collaborate with IT teams to safeguard sensitive data and maintain system integrity. Strong knowledge of cybersecurity frameworks and federal compliance standards is essential for this role.

What are some common challenges faced by Remote ISSOs and how can they be overcome?

Remote ISSOs often face the challenge of maintaining strong oversight of security protocols and compliance across distributed teams and systems without being onsite. To overcome this, successful ISSOs utilize secure remote access tools, implement robust communication practices, and foster strong relationships with IT and compliance stakeholders. Regular virtual meetings, clear documentation, and proactive incident response planning help ensure security standards are consistently met. Staying updated on evolving cyber threats and engaging in continuous professional development also help remote ISSOs remain effective and adaptable in a dynamic environment.

The Role

At Lumen, the Lead Information Security Engineer owns the development, maintenance, and defensibility of the security authorization package for assigned systems, ensuring compliance with federal requirements and readiness for assessment. In this role, you apply and refine your RMF expertise through end-to-end execution, working directly with customers and stakeholders to validate controls, surface risk, and drive remediation. Your impact is measured through the successful sustainment of Authorization to Operate (ATO) outcomes, the strength of the system's security posture, and the ability to support secure, compliant delivery of mission-critical services.

The Lead ISSO may operate independently for smaller or less complex environments or in alignment with a Senior Lead (ISSM) for larger programs.

The successful candidate will demonstrate the ability to:

  • Serve as the primary ISSO for assigned systems, accountable for end-to-end RMF execution and ATO outcomes
  • Execute the full RMF lifecycle, including categorization, control implementation, assessment readiness, authorization support, and continuous monitoring
  • Develop, maintain, and ensure accuracy of authorization artifacts (e.g., SSP, POA&M, control evidence)
  • Ensure systems remain ATO-compliant, audit-ready, and aligned with federal requirements (e.g., FedRAMP, FISMA, DoD)
  • Track, prioritize, and drive remediation of vulnerabilities, audit findings, and control deficiencies
  • Provide system-level risk assessments and actionable recommendations, including impact and remediation considerations
  • Monitor vulnerability, audit, and continuous monitoring data to maintain awareness of system risk posture
  • Coordinate with engineering, operations, and program teams to ensure security controls are implemented effectively and sustainably
  • Support security assessments, audits, and inspections as the ISSO representative, including direct interaction with assessors and customer stakeholders
  • Evaluate products, services, and proposed architectures for compliance, risk, and implementation feasibility within customer authorization environments
  • Support customer integration of managed services by defining control responsibilities, inheritance boundaries, and implementation expectations
  • Provide input grounded in RMF execution and ATO processes to support solution design, capture efforts, and delivery alignment
The Main Responsibilities
  • Strong working knowledge of NIST RMF (SP 800-37) and NIST SP 800-53 control framework
  • Demonstrated experience executing RMF activities and supporting or leading ATO outcomes for federal or DoD systems
  • Experience with FedRAMP and/or FISMA authorization processes, including artifact development and assessment readiness
  • Ability to independently execute RMF activities and manage system-level security posture with minimal oversight
  • Strong understanding of control implementation, inheritance, and shared responsibility models within complex or hybrid environments
  • Ability to assess and communicate security risk in complex architectures, translating regulatory requirements into actionable guidance
  • Experience evaluating security, compliance, and delivery feasibility of products, services, and architectures
  • Working knowledge of cryptographic principles and emerging standards, including post-quantum cryptography (PQC), and ability to assess vendor solutions for compliance, risk, and implementation considerations
  • Strong collaboration skills across engineering, operations, program management, and security teams
  • Effective written and verbal communication skills for both technical and non-technical audiences
  • Demonstrates Lumen leadership behaviors (teamwork, trust, transparency, clarity, courage, customer focus, growth mindset, respect)
What We Look For in a Candidate
  • Bachelor's degree in information assurance, cybersecurity, or a related field, or equivalent experience
  • Minimum of 5 years of relevant experience in information assurance, with demonstrated responsibility for RMF execution and ATO support
  • Proven experience developing and maintaining authorization artifacts (e.g., SSP, POA&M) and supporting security assessments
  • Experience operating in customer-facing or services-based environments supporting federal or regulated clients is strongly preferred
  • Relevant certifications in governance, risk, and compliance (e.g., CGRC, CISA) are strongly preferred or equivalent demonstrated RMF experience
  • Broad security certifications (e.g., CISSP, CCSP) are preferred and may supplement GRC experience
  • Proficiency with technologies, tools, and processes supporting GRC, vulnerability management, and continuous monitoring
